Formules Excel

Comment créer un calendrier sur Excel facilement ? Méthodes et astuces

15 janvier 2026 8 vues

Excel est bien plus qu'un simple tableur. Il peut devenir un outil puissant pour organiser votre temps et vos événements. Que vous soyez un professionnel cherchant à planifier des projets, un étudiant devant gérer ses échéances, ou simplement quelqu'un souhaitant structurer ses journées, savoir **comment créer un calendrier sur Excel** est une compétence précieuse. Cet article vous guidera à travers différentes méthodes, des plus simples aux plus avancées, pour créer un calendrier personnalisé qui répondra parfaitement à vos besoins. Préparez-vous à maîtriser l'art de la planification avec Excel !

Créer un calendrier sur Excel : Les méthodes à connaître

Il existe plusieurs façons de créer un calendrier sur Excel. Le choix de la méthode dépendra de vos besoins, de votre niveau de maîtrise d'Excel et du temps que vous êtes prêt à y consacrer. Nous allons explorer les options les plus courantes, en commençant par les plus simples.

Utiliser les modèles de calendrier intégrés à Excel

La méthode la plus rapide et la plus simple pour créer un calendrier sur Excel est d'utiliser les modèles pré-conçus. Excel propose une large gamme de modèles gratuits, adaptés à différents usages. Voici comment y accéder :

  1. Ouvrez Excel : Lancez l'application Excel sur votre ordinateur.
  2. Cliquez sur "Fichier" puis sur "Nouveau" : Cela vous ouvrira la galerie de modèles disponibles.
  3. Recherchez "Calendrier" : Dans la barre de recherche, tapez "Calendrier" et appuyez sur Entrée.
  4. Choisissez un modèle : Parcourez les modèles proposés et sélectionnez celui qui correspond le mieux à vos besoins. Vous trouverez des calendriers mensuels, annuels, avec des espaces pour les notes, etc. Cliquez sur le modèle pour l'afficher en grand.
  5. Cliquez sur "Créer" : Une fois le modèle sélectionné, cliquez sur le bouton "Créer". Excel téléchargera et ouvrira le modèle.
  6. Personnalisez votre calendrier : Vous pouvez maintenant modifier les dates, ajouter des événements, changer les couleurs, les polices, etc. Les modèles sont généralement déjà formatés et contiennent des formules pour le calcul des dates, ce qui vous fait gagner beaucoup de temps.

Avantages :

  • Rapidité et simplicité d'utilisation.
  • Aucune connaissance particulière d'Excel requise.
  • Large choix de modèles disponibles.

Inconvénients :

  • Moins de flexibilité en termes de personnalisation.
  • Les modèles peuvent ne pas répondre à tous vos besoins spécifiques.

Créer un calendrier manuellement avec les fonctions Excel

Si vous souhaitez avoir un contrôle total sur la conception de votre calendrier et apprendre à utiliser les fonctions d'Excel, vous pouvez créer un calendrier manuellement. Cette méthode est plus longue, mais elle vous permet de personnaliser chaque aspect de votre calendrier.

Étape 1 : Configuration de la feuille de calcul

  1. Ouvrez une nouvelle feuille de calcul Excel : Cliquez sur "Fichier" puis "Nouveau" et sélectionnez "Classeur vide".
  2. Définissez les en-têtes de colonnes : Dans la première ligne, entrez les jours de la semaine (Lundi, Mardi, Mercredi, Jeudi, Vendredi, Samedi, Dimanche) dans les cellules A1 à G1. Vous pouvez abréger les jours (Lun, Mar, Mer...) pour gagner de la place.
  3. Ajustez la largeur des colonnes : Sélectionnez toutes les colonnes (A à G) et double-cliquez sur la bordure entre deux colonnes pour ajuster automatiquement la largeur en fonction du contenu. Vous pouvez aussi définir une largeur uniforme en faisant un clic droit sur les en-têtes de colonnes, puis "Largeur de colonne" et en entrant une valeur numérique.
  4. Mettez en forme les en-têtes : Sélectionnez les cellules A1 à G1 et utilisez les outils de mise en forme (police, taille, couleur, gras, etc.) pour rendre les en-têtes plus lisibles.

Étape 2 : Calcul des dates

C'est là que les fonctions d'Excel entrent en jeu. Nous allons utiliser des formules pour calculer les dates de chaque jour du mois.

  1. Entrez la date de début du mois : Dans une cellule (par exemple, A2), entrez la date du premier jour du mois. Par exemple, pour janvier 2024, vous entrerez "01/01/2024". Assurez-vous que la cellule est formatée en tant que date (clic droit sur la cellule, "Format de cellule", puis "Date").
  2. Calculez les dates suivantes : Dans la cellule B2, entrez la formule =A2+1. Cette formule ajoute un jour à la date de la cellule A2. Copiez cette formule dans les cellules C2 à G2 pour calculer les dates des jours suivants de la semaine.
  3. Passez à la semaine suivante : Dans la cellule A3, entrez une formule qui vérifie si le premier jour du mois est un lundi. Si ce n'est pas le cas, la formule doit calculer la date du lundi suivant. Une formule possible est : =SI(JOURSEM(A2;2)=1;A2+7;A2+(8-JOURSEM(A2;2))). Cette formule utilise la fonction JOURSEM pour déterminer le jour de la semaine (1 pour lundi, 2 pour mardi, etc.) et ajoute le nombre de jours nécessaire pour arriver au lundi suivant.
  4. Copiez et adaptez la formule pour les autres semaines : Copiez la formule de la cellule A3 dans les cellules A4, A5, A6, etc. Ensuite, copiez les formules des cellules B2 à G2 dans les cellules B3 à G3, B4 à G4, B5 à G5, etc. Excel ajustera automatiquement les références de cellules.
  5. Gérez les jours du mois suivant : Votre calendrier affichera probablement des jours du mois suivant à la fin. Pour les masquer, vous pouvez utiliser un formatage conditionnel. Sélectionnez toutes les cellules contenant les dates du calendrier, puis allez dans "Mise en forme conditionnelle" > "Nouvelle règle...". Choisissez "Utiliser une formule pour déterminer pour quelles cellules le format sera appliqué" et entrez la formule =MOIS(A2)<>MOIS(A$2). Choisissez ensuite un format de police blanc (ou la même couleur que le fond) pour masquer les dates du mois suivant.

Explication des fonctions utilisées :

  • JOURSEM(date; type) : Renvoie le jour de la semaine correspondant à une date. Le type détermine comment les jours sont numérotés (1 pour dimanche-samedi, 2 pour lundi-dimanche).
  • MOIS(date) : Renvoie le numéro du mois (1 à 12) correspondant à une date.
  • SI(condition; valeur_si_vrai; valeur_si_faux) : Exécute une action différente selon qu'une condition est vraie ou fausse.

Étape 3 : Personnalisation du calendrier

Une fois que les dates sont correctement calculées, vous pouvez personnaliser votre calendrier :

  • Ajoutez des événements : Dans chaque cellule contenant une date, vous pouvez ajouter des événements, des rappels, des tâches, etc.
  • Utilisez le formatage conditionnel : Mettez en évidence des dates spécifiques (par exemple, les week-ends, les jours fériés, les anniversaires) en utilisant le formatage conditionnel.
  • Changez les couleurs et les polices : Adaptez l'apparence du calendrier à vos goûts personnels.
  • Ajoutez des images ou des logos : Personnalisez davantage votre calendrier en y ajoutant des éléments visuels.

Avantages :

  • Contrôle total sur la conception du calendrier.
  • Possibilité de personnaliser chaque aspect du calendrier.
  • Apprentissage des fonctions d'Excel.

Inconvénients :

  • Plus de temps et d'efforts requis.
  • Nécessite une certaine connaissance d'Excel.

Utiliser des macros VBA pour automatiser la création du calendrier

Pour les utilisateurs avancés d'Excel qui souhaitent automatiser le processus de création du calendrier, les macros VBA (Visual Basic for Applications) sont une excellente option. Les macros VBA sont des programmes qui peuvent être exécutés directement dans Excel pour effectuer des tâches répétitives ou complexes.

Exemple de macro VBA pour créer un calendrier mensuel :

Sub CreerCalendrierMensuel(annee As Integer, mois As Integer)
    Dim i As Integer, jour As Integer, col As Integer, ligne As Integer
    Dim premierJour As Date

    premierJour = DateSerial(annee, mois, 1)
    jour = 1
    ligne = 2 ' Début de la ligne pour les dates
    col = Weekday(premierJour, vbMonday) ' Détermine la colonne du premier jour (Lundi=1, Dimanche=7)

    ' Effacer le calendrier précédent
    Range("A2:G7").ClearContents

    ' Boucle pour remplir le calendrier
    Do While Month(DateSerial(annee, mois, jour)) = mois
        Cells(ligne, col).Value = jour
        jour = jour + 1
        col = col + 1
        If col > 7 Then
            col = 1
            ligne = ligne + 1
        End If
    Loop
End Sub

' Exemple d'appel de la macro
Sub ExempleCreerCalendrier()
    CreerCalendrierMensuel 2024, 1 ' Crée le calendrier de janvier 2024
End Sub

Comment utiliser cette macro :

  1. Ouvrez l'éditeur VBA : Appuyez sur Alt + F11 pour ouvrir l'éditeur Visual Basic.
  2. Insérez un module : Dans l'éditeur VBA, allez dans "Insertion" > "Module".
  3. Copiez le code : Copiez le code VBA ci-dessus dans le module.
  4. Modifiez les paramètres : Modifiez les valeurs annee et mois dans la sous-routine ExempleCreerCalendrier pour spécifier l'année et le mois du calendrier que vous souhaitez créer.
  5. Exécutez la macro : Appuyez sur F5 ou cliquez sur le bouton "Exécuter" pour exécuter la macro.

Avantages :

  • Automatisation du processus de création du calendrier.
  • Flexibilité et personnalisation avancées.

Inconvénients :

  • Nécessite une connaissance de VBA.
  • Peut être complexe à mettre en œuvre pour les débutants.

Conseils et astuces pour un calendrier Excel efficace

  • Utilisez le formatage conditionnel à bon escient : Mettez en évidence les événements importants, les échéances, les jours fériés, etc. Cela vous aidera à visualiser rapidement les informations clés.
  • Utilisez des listes déroulantes pour faciliter la saisie : Si vous avez des événements récurrents, créez des listes déroulantes pour éviter de les saisir manuellement à chaque fois. Utilisez l'onglet "Données" puis "Validation des données" pour créer des listes.
  • Synchronisez votre calendrier avec d'autres outils : Vous pouvez exporter votre calendrier Excel vers d'autres applications (par exemple, Google Calendar, Outlook) pour le synchroniser avec vos autres appareils.
  • Protégez votre feuille de calcul : Si vous partagez votre calendrier avec d'autres personnes, protégez les cellules contenant les formules pour éviter qu'elles ne soient accidentellement modifiées.
  • Sauvegardez régulièrement votre calendrier : Pour éviter de perdre votre travail, sauvegardez régulièrement votre fichier Excel.

Erreurs courantes à éviter lors de la création d'un calendrier sur Excel

  • Oublier de formater les cellules en tant que dates : Si les cellules ne sont pas formatées correctement, Excel risque d'interpréter les dates comme du texte ou des nombres, ce qui peut entraîner des erreurs de calcul.
  • Utiliser des références de cellules incorrectes : Vérifiez attentivement les références de cellules dans vos formules pour vous assurer qu'elles pointent vers les bonnes cellules.
  • Ne pas tenir compte des années bissextiles : Si vous créez un calendrier annuel, assurez-vous de tenir compte des années bissextiles pour que le mois de février ait le bon nombre de jours.
  • Ne pas tester votre calendrier : Avant d'utiliser votre calendrier de manière intensive, testez-le en entrant des dates et des événements différents pour vous assurer qu'il fonctionne correctement.

En suivant ces conseils et en évitant ces erreurs, vous serez en mesure de créer un calendrier sur Excel efficace et personnalisé qui vous aidera à organiser votre temps et vos événements de manière optimale.

Questions fréquentes

Quel est le moyen le plus simple de créer un calendrier sur Excel ?

Le moyen le plus simple est d'utiliser les modèles de calendrier intégrés à Excel. Ils sont pré-conçus et faciles à personnaliser.

Puis-je synchroniser mon calendrier Excel avec Google Calendar ?

Oui, vous pouvez exporter votre calendrier Excel vers Google Calendar en enregistrant votre fichier Excel au format CSV, puis en l'important dans Google Calendar.

Comment puis-je mettre en évidence les week-ends dans mon calendrier Excel ?

Vous pouvez utiliser le formatage conditionnel pour mettre en évidence les week-ends. Sélectionnez les cellules contenant les dates, puis créez une nouvelle règle de formatage conditionnel basée sur une formule. Utilisez la fonction `JOURSEM` pour identifier les samedis et dimanches.

Est-il possible de créer un calendrier perpétuel sur Excel ?

Oui, il est possible de créer un calendrier perpétuel en utilisant des formules complexes qui calculent automatiquement les dates en fonction de l'année et du mois sélectionnés. Des modèles de calendriers perpétuels sont également disponibles en ligne.

Comment masquer les jours du mois suivant/précédent dans mon calendrier Excel manuel ?

Vous pouvez utiliser le formatage conditionnel. Sélectionnez toutes les cellules contenant les dates du calendrier, puis allez dans "Mise en forme conditionnelle" > "Nouvelle règle...". Choisissez "Utiliser une formule pour déterminer pour quelles cellules le format sera appliqué" et entrez la formule `=MOIS(A2)<>MOIS(A$2)`. Choisissez ensuite un format de police blanc (ou la même couleur que le fond) pour masquer les dates du mois suivant.

Mots-clés associés :

modèle calendrier excel gratuit calendrier excel à imprimer calendrier excel avec jours fériés calendrier excel automatique calendrier excel vba

Partager cet article :